Dalma is one of the most iconic dishes of odisha. It is prepared by cooking lentils with mixed vegetables like pumpkin, raw papaya, brinjal, and beans, seasoned lightly with cumin, ginger, and ghee. Unlike other dal preparations, Dalma avoids heavy spices and focuses on balance and nutrition.
